WebAug 14, 2016 · Use sufficient product to keep hands and forearms wet with the handrub throughout the procedure. After application of the alcohol-based product, allow hands and forearms to dry thoroughly before donning sterile gloves. Proceed to the operating room suite holding hands above elbows. Webnecessary for surgical hand washing. The technique of scrubbing was suggested to be removed from the procedure of surgical hand washing. Ethanol-based hand cleaning solutions were convenient for surgical hand washing and the use of the 95% form of the solution was more appropriate for surgical hand washing of less than three minutes. The … WebFor surgical procedures of more than a two hours’ duration, ideally surgeons should practise a second handrub of approximately 1 minute, even though more research is needed on this aspect. Use a TGA approved antimicrobial skin cleanser. 1. Prior to commencement of hand washing remove all jewellery. 2. Ensure fingernails are clean, short and unvarnished, and free from artificial or acrylic nails. 3.
